Understanding Winter Breakdown Risks
As the winter months approach, vehicle owners face the increased risk of breakdowns due to colder temperatures and challenging driving conditions. It is essential to understand what factors contribute to these breakdowns and how to mitigate them effectively.
By identifying common winter-related issues, vehicle owners can take proactive steps to ensure their cars remain reliable throughout the season.
Key considerations include:
- Battery failure: Cold temperatures can significantly reduce a battery's efficiency, leading to starting issues.
- Tyre pressure: Lower temperatures can cause tyres to lose pressure, affecting grip and handling.
- Coolant and antifreeze levels: Inadequate levels can lead to engine overheating or freezing.
- Visibility: Snow, ice, and fog can impair visibility, making driving more hazardous.
- Brakes: Moisture and cold can affect brake performance, increasing stopping distances.
By addressing these factors, you can significantly reduce the likelihood of a breakdown during winter.
Battery Maintenance and Electrical Systems
The battery is one of the most crucial components to check before winter sets in. A weak battery is more likely to fail in cold weather, leaving you stranded.
Regular maintenance and checks can help ensure your battery and electrical systems are in good working order.
Key considerations include:
- Battery health check: Test your battery's charge and consider replacing it if it's over three years old.
- Alternator function: Ensure your alternator is charging the battery adequately.

Ensuring Optimal Tyre Performance
Tyres are your vehicle's only contact with the road, so their condition is critical, especially in winter. Properly maintained tyres can enhance safety and performance in icy or snowy conditions.
Regular inspections and maintenance can help ensure your tyres are ready for winter driving.

Brake System Checks
Brake systems can be affected by cold weather, leading to reduced braking efficiency. It is essential to perform thorough checks to ensure your brakes work effectively in all conditions.
Regular inspections and maintenance can help avoid braking issues during winter.

- Brake fluid levels: Check and top up brake fluid regularly to ensure optimal brake performance.
- Brake pad condition: Inspect brake pads for wear and replace them if necessary.
- Moisture buildup: Ensure brake components are free from moisture, which can cause corrosion and affect performance.
Keeping your brakes well-maintained is essential for safe driving during the winter months.

Preparing for Unexpected Breakdowns
Despite thorough preparation, breakdowns can still occur. Being prepared for such events can make a significant difference in how they are managed.
Having an emergency kit and knowing what to do in case of a breakdown can improve safety and reduce stress.
Key considerations include:
- Emergency kit: Equip your vehicle with essentials such as a torch, blanket, first aid kit, and warning triangle.
- Breakdown cover: Ensure you have adequate breakdown cover for peace of mind.
- Contact information: Keep contact numbers for roadside assistance and local garages handy.
Being prepared for the unexpected can help you manage breakdown situations more effectively and safely.
